A former Love Island star has announced her engagement.
Hayley Hughes has shared a collection of glamorous proposal photographs from Dubai on Instagram, showcasing her stunning engagement ring.
The blonde bombshell appeared on the fourth series of the ITV2 reality programme in 2018, which saw Dani Dyer and Jack Fincham crowned winners.
She captioned the post: “12/12 – my forever love. I love you so much.”
Hayley has chosen to maintain her partner’s privacy by cleverly cropping his face from photographs and avoiding any social media tags, reports the Liverpool Echo.
Her son Cody, born in 2023, features in the images, with one touching moment showing Hayley’s fiancé cradling the youngster.

Hayley entered Love Island as an original islander in 2018, but following unsuccessful romantic pursuits with Eyal Brooker – who memorably declared “I’m not your hun, hun” – and Charlie Brake, she departed the villa.
Following her Love Island exit, she embarked on a relationship with DJ Tom Zanetti, even appearing in one of his music videos, though their romance concluded after seven months. As 2023 kicked off, Hayley penned a post about spending “another year” with her enigmatic beau.
